I was at the gym last night doing an inclined bench press with dumbells. On one of the reps, I had my arms almost fully extended above when my shoulder popped out of the socket and then went right back in (It happens to me every now and then, this was not abnormal). However, I immediately felt a sharp pain (which was not normal) that lasted for about a minute, and now about 12 hours later I can feel a dull pain in my shoulder when it is not moving, and a sharp pain when I move it the wrong way. I think it's either a torn rotator cuff or an impingement, but I would like some other opinions so I don't get hasty and visit the ER for nothing.
Please help...
More Details